2nd Broad River Watershed Dam #4
Key Takeaway
2nd Broad River Watershed Dam #4 is classified as significant hazard in North Carolina. It was completed in 1987 and is 39 years old. Its primary use is flood risk reduction. Significant hazard means failure could cause economic or environmental damage. Learn more.
Physical Details
| Dam Length | 760 ft |
| Dam Type | Earth |
| Max Storage | 1.7K acre-ft |
| Normal Storage | 156 acre-ft |
| Surface Area | 21 acres |
| Drainage Area | 2,093 sq mi |
| Max Discharge | 3,733 cfs |
| Year Completed | 1987 (39 years old) |
| NID ID | NC04112 |
Safety Information
No probable loss of human life, but can cause economic loss, environmental damage, or disruption of lifeline facilities.
Hazard potential describes downstream consequences of failure, not the dam's current condition. What does this mean?
